1.) Paint an Accent Wall
Painting an accent wall is one of the easiest ways to add a pop of color and interest to any room. Choose a bold color that complements your existing decor, or go for a trendy hue to make a statement. All you need is some paint, painter’s tape, and a brush or roller.
Steps:
1. Select the wall you want to accent and clean it thoroughly.
2. Tape off the edges and any trim with painter’s tape.
3. Apply a primer if necessary, then paint your chosen color in even strokes.
4. Let it dry and apply a second coat if needed.
2.) Create a Gallery Wall
A gallery wall can add personality and visual interest to any room. Gather a mix of framed photos, artwork, and decorative pieces to create a cohesive display.
Steps:
1. Choose a wall and plan your layout on the floor before hanging.
2. Use picture hangers or adhesive hooks to hang your frames.
3. Start with the largest piece in the center and work your way outwards, spacing the items evenly.
3.) Update Cabinet Hardware
Swapping out old cabinet hardware for new, stylish handles and knobs can instantly refresh your kitchen or bathroom.
Steps:
1. Remove the old hardware using a screwdriver.
2. Measure the distance between the holes to ensure your new hardware fits.
3. Install the new handles and knobs using the provided screws.
4.) Build Floating Shelves
Floating shelves are a great way to add storage and display space without taking up floor area. They’re perfect for displaying books, plants, and decorative items.
Steps:
1. Measure and mark the spots where you want to install the shelves.
2. Use a level to ensure they’re straight.
3. Install the brackets or supports into the wall studs.
4. Attach the shelves to the brackets.
5.) Revamp Old Furniture
Give old furniture a new lease on life with a fresh coat of paint or stain. This is a great way to update pieces you already own or thrifted finds.
Steps:
1. Sand the furniture to remove any old finish and create a smooth surface.
2. Wipe it down to remove dust.
3. Apply a primer if needed, then paint or stain the furniture.
4. Finish with a protective topcoat.
6.) Install a Backsplash
A backsplash can add a stylish touch to your kitchen or bathroom. Peel-and-stick tiles make this project easy and mess-free.
Steps:
1. Clean the wall area where the backsplash will be installed.
2. Measure and cut the peel-and-stick tiles to fit your space.
3. Peel off the backing and press the tiles firmly onto the wall.
4. Smooth out any air bubbles with a flat tool.
7.) Add Indoor Plants
Indoor plants can breathe new life into any room, adding color and freshness. Choose low-maintenance plants like succulents, snake plants, or pothos if you're new to gardening.
Steps:
1. Select your plants and suitable pots with drainage holes.
2. Fill the pots with potting soil and plant your greenery.
3. Place them in well-lit areas and water according to their needs.

9.) Make a Custom Doormat
Welcome guests with a personalized doormat. You can stencil your own design or message onto a plain doormat for a unique touch.
Steps:
1. Purchase a plain coir doormat.
2. Create or buy a stencil of your desired design or text.
3. Tape the stencil onto the doormat and use a brush to apply outdoor paint.
4. Let it dry completely before using.
